To install an IPA file outside the App Store (known as sideloading), you must use tools like AltStore, SideStore, or Sideloadly. These methods require you to trust developer certificates in your iOS settings or use a computer to refresh the app every seven days. Some users resort to jailbreaking their devices to install mods permanently, which strips away the core security layers of iOS and leaves the phone vulnerable to systemic hacking.
